Correct, we’re not paying for it. But that’s how FordPass on your phone is able to connect to your vehicle if you set it up. As for the version, it’s in Settings -> General -> About SYNC I believe. Most recent version is 24XXX. You can also see if you’ve ever gotten updates by going to Settings -> Software Updates -> Update DetailsWho's cellular connection - Fords? On Ford's dime?
